#bcda01 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bcda01 is composed of 73.7% red, 85.5%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.5%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 68.3 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 42.9%. #bcda01 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ff02 with #79b500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#bcda01 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bcda01 has RGB values of R:188, G:218,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:1,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 12376577.

Hex triplet bcda01 #bcda01
RGB Decimal 188, 218, 1 rgb(188,218,1)
RGB Percent 73.7, 85.5, 0.4 rgb(73.7%,85.5%,0.4%)
CMYK 14, 0, 100, 15
HSL 68.3°, 99.1, 42.9 hsl(68.3,99.1%,42.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 68.3°, 99.5, 85.5
Web Safe cccc00 #cccc00
CIE-LAB 82.291, -31.628, 81.206
XYZ 45.816, 60.836, 9.358
xyY 0.395, 0.524, 60.836
CIE-LCH 82.291, 87.148, 111.28
CIE-LUV 82.291, -12.898, 92.772
Hunter-Lab 77.998, -31.645, 47.485
Binary 10111100, 11011010, 00000001

Shades and Tints of #bcda01

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030300 is the darkest color, while #fdffef is the lightest one.

Tones of #bcda01

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737566 is the less saturated color, while #bcda01 is the most saturated one.
